Srinagar, March 16: Jammu and Kashmir Forest minister Mian Altaf Ahmad today dismissed allegations levelled by the opposition PDP that government was adopting “arbitrary” policies in releasing funds, saying the coalition government does not believe in political vendetta. “The present government does not believe in political vendetta and is strictly committed to equitable and balanced development of all regions of the state irrespective of party considerations”, Ahmad said addressing a public gathering at Kangan, 40 kms from here in Ganderbal district.
PDP Patron and former chief minister Mufti Mohammad Sayeed on Sunday had accused NC led coalition government of adopting arbitrary policies in releasing developmental funds. “During PDP-Congress coalition all elected representatives irrespective of their party affiliations were involved in the developmental activities and equal funds were distributed in all regions and sub-regions,” Mufti had said.
Ahmad said no government can claim that everything is going in right direction. However, the overall development which took place during short tenure of present government is an eye opener for all, he said.
